What is Fentanyl?
Fentanyl Cf is a potent pain relief medication used for managing severe pain. This oromucosal formulation is manufactured by Centrafarm B.V. in the EU.
What is Fentanyl used for?
Fentanyl Cf is primarily used for the management of severe pain that requires around-the-clock, long-term opioid treatment. It is often prescribed for patients who have developed a tolerance to other pain medications. The oromucosal route allows for quick absorption through the oral mucosa, providing rapid pain relief. Patients and caregivers should follow their healthcare provider's instructions for proper use.
What are the side effects of Fentanyl?
Common effects of Fentanyl Cf may include drowsiness, dizziness, nausea, and constipation. Some users may also experience headaches or dry mouth. These effects can vary widely among individuals and may diminish over time as the body adjusts to the medication.
What precautions apply to Fentanyl?
Fentanyl Cf should be handled with care due to its high potency. It is important to store it securely to prevent accidental exposure, especially to children and pets. Patients should avoid activities that require alertness, such as driving or operating machinery, until they know how the medication affects them. Always follow the guidance provided by a healthcare professional.
What does Fentanyl interact with?
Fentanyl Cf can interact with a variety of medications, including other opioids, sedatives, and alcohol. These interactions can enhance the sedative effects and increase the risk of respiratory depression. It is crucial to inform your healthcare provider about all medications you are taking to avoid potential interactions.
